Neurotechnology already reads brains: let's protect our thoughts

2020-08-16T18:49:00.853Z


New tools will allow us to better understand the functioning of the mind, will help the sick and offer economic opportunities, but will also put our mental privacy at risk


The covid crisis has shown, among many other things, the fragility of the protection of the privacy of our personal data and the shortcomings of the legal and administrative systems, national and international, to address these problems. I write to highlight an even bigger problem: that of our mental privacy. It is a problem that comes before us, but that we still have time to avoid ...
